Molle Punku de Yamparáez (also Molle Punku or Molle Puncu ) is a town in the Chuquisaca department in the South American Andean state of Bolivia .
Location in the vicinity
Molle Punku is the second largest city of Canton Yamparáez in Municipio Yamparáez in Yamparáez Province . The village is located in the ridge of the Bolivian Cordillera Central at an altitude of 3129 m in the source area of the Quebrada Chejta Khasa, which flows into the north flowing Río Sjta Mayu.
geography
Yamparáez lies between the Altiplano and the Bolivian lowlands in the ridge of the Bolivian Cordillera Central . The climate is a cool, moderate mountain climate with a typical time of day climate , in which the temperature differences fluctuate more strongly during the day than during the year.
The annual average temperature in the region is around 9 ° C (see Tarabuco climate diagram), the monthly averages fluctuate between 6 ° C in July and 11 ° C in November. The annual precipitation is 600 mm and has four arid months from May to August with monthly values below 10 mm, and a significant humidity period from December to February with monthly precipitation between 100 and 125 mm.
traffic
Molle Punku is located 31 kilometers by road southeast of Sucre , the capital of the department.
The village is three kilometers north of the 976 kilometer long highway Ruta 6 , which connects Sucre with the Bolivian lowlands and the local metropolis of Santa Cruz . The trunk road leads from Sucre to Yamparáez and further east to Tarabuco and Zudáñez .
Less than a kilometer after passing the entrance to Yamparáez, a dirt road branches off in a north-westerly direction from the bypass of Ruta 6 and leads directly to Molle Punku .
population
The population of the village has more than doubled in the past decade:
year | Residents | source |
---|---|---|
1992 | no detailed data | census |
2001 | 305 | census |
2012 | 642 | census |
Due to the historically grown population distribution, the region has a high proportion of Quechua population, in the municipality of Yamparáez 98.8 percent of the population speak the Quechua language.
